Shakahari is great if you want something a little more fancy. It's in Carlton, so not tooo far of a hike from Elizabeth st (probably just a tram ride away?). It's a vegetarian restaurant, but the majority of the entrees, mains and desserts are vegan. They also have vegan wine! love

http://www.shakahari.com.au

Oh, and I also second (third?)  Lord of the Fries, Las Vegan and Lentil As Anything. happy
Also also, check out Habib Wholefoods. It's on Flinders street, right near the corner of Flinders and Elizabeth (near Lord of the Fries). They do a variety of yummy vegan cakes and slices.
